WebApr 5, 2024 · Now disk quotas are a very valuable management tool when you’re administering a multi-user Linux system. Here’s the problem because Linux is a true multi-user operating system. It is possible for one or two users on that system to completely hog up all the disk space available on the file system. Enabling Quota Management in CentOS Linux is basically a 4 step process −. Step 1 − Enable quota management for groups and users in /etc/fstab. Step 2 − Remount the filesystem. By default space usage and limits are shown in kbytes (and are named blocks for historical reasons). quota reports the quotas of all the filesystems listed in /etc/mtab. For filesystems that are NFS-mounted a call to the rpc.rquotad on the server machine is performed to get the information. hmsa email
